After posting just 163 runs on the board and losing 5 wickets in their 20 overs, Lucknow Super Giants (LSG) knew they had to start strong with the ball against Gujarat Titans (GT) in Match 21 of the Indian Premier League (IPL) 2024. And sure enough, after Sai Sudharsan and Shubman Gill got decent starts, the LSG bowlers came in and took wickets, sending back their top order at the Bharat Ratna Shri Atal Bihari Vajpayee Ekana Cricket Stadium.

While GT captain Gill was clean bowled by Yash Thakur for 19 runs, it was after that the spinners were introduced and Ravi Bishnoi did the unimaginable - he took a one-handed screamer. In the 7.2 over, Kane Williamson had just come to the crease after Gill's wicket and he hardly got time to settle. It was another in-drifter and a fullish-length delivery to which Williamson went forward to drive. However, he did not get to the pitch of the delivery and ended up chipping it in the air. Bishnoi, who had just completed his run-up, flew to his right in his follow-through and stuck his right hand out to snaffle it out of thin air to send back Williamson for just a run.

Soon after his over was done, Krunal Pandya came in and in the 8.1 over, sent back set batter Sai Sudharsan for 31 off 23 balls. Sudharsan rocked back to pull and lost his shape in the process. The bit of extra bounce saw him top-edge it to deep midwicket where Bishnoi took a safe catch. GT lost their top three within a span of 14 deliveries.

Pandya wasn't satisfied and also got the better of Sharath BR in the same over. The batter went down low to play a premeditated sweep shot. It lobbed up in the air off the top edge and Ayush Badoni came in from deep backward square leg to gobble it up.

At the time of writing this article, Krunal Pandya also sent back Darshan Nalkande for 12 and has taken 3 wickets, giving away just 11 runs in his four overs.

After 14 overs, GT managed to score just 92 runs, losing five wickets and if Gujarat Titans want to win, they need 72 runs in 36 balls.
